Technical Field
The invention relates to the technical field of water purifying equipment, in particular to an intelligent back-flushing type household water purifier.
Background
The water purifier is a water treatment device for deeply filtering and purifying water according to the use requirement of water, generally refers to a small-sized water purifier used in households, has the function of removing floating substances, heavy metals, bacteria, viruses, residual chlorine, silt, rust, microorganisms and the like in filtered water, and has high-precision filtering technology.
The filter core of installation is mostly at its inside in current water purifier, the filter core is by PP melt-blown filter core, the granule carbon, the compressed carbon, RO reverse osmosis membrane or milipore filter, rearmounted active carbon is consecutive to form, be used for holding back the thing deposit inside the filter core, along with long-time use, it is also very troublesome also to change the filter core, the live time of filter core is short simultaneously, need regularly artifical unpick and wash, in order to ensure the machine normal operating, and the filter core does not possess self-cleaning function, lead to having impurity unable filtration after a period, and regularly frequent change filter core leads to the increase of family's economic burden.

Referring to the attached drawings 1-11, the intelligent back-flushing household water purifier provided by the invention comprises a sealing shell 1, wherein a motor 13 is arranged at the bottom of the sealing shell 1, the top of the sealing shell 1 is connected with a top sealing cover 4 through threads, a transmission shaft 12 is arranged at the output end of the motor 13, one end of the transmission shaft 12 extends into the sealing shell 1 and is connected with the bottom of the sealing shell 1 through a waterproof bearing, one end of the transmission shaft 12 is fixedly connected with a square rod 30, and a back-flushing filtering mechanism and a sealing mechanism are arranged in the sealing shell 1;
the backflushing filtering mechanism comprises a filtering plate 22, the top of the filtering plate 22 is connected with an end cover 20 through threads, the bottom of the filtering plate 22 is fixedly connected with a bottom sealing shell 21, a filter element 28 is arranged inside the filtering plate 22, the top end of a square rod 30 extends into the filter element 28, the top of the filter element 28 is connected with a drain pipe 24 through threads, one end of the drain pipe 24 extends into the filter element 28, the drain pipe 24 penetrates through the end cover 20, the other end of the drain pipe 24 is fixedly connected with a perforated sealing plate 17, both sides of the drain pipe 24 are fixedly connected with connecting rods 19, one end of each of the two connecting rods 19 is fixedly connected with a sealing plate 18, four buckle components are fixedly embedded on the inner side of the sealing shell 1 and comprise two arc-shaped clamping plates 26, the two arc-shaped clamping plates 26 are symmetrically arranged and are fixedly connected with the side wall of the sealing shell 1, and the sealing plates 18 and the perforated sealing plate 17 are buckled with the arc-shaped clamping plates 26, a first connecting pipe 5 is fixedly connected to one side of the sealing shell 1, one end of the first connecting pipe 5 is fixedly connected with a pump 9, an input end of the pump 9 is fixedly connected with a second connecting pipe 10, one end of the second connecting pipe 10 extends into the water tank 2, the bottom of the second connecting pipe 10 is fixedly connected with a supporting bottom plate 11, and the supporting bottom plate 11 is in contact with the water tank 2;
in this embodiment, when the backwashing is needed, the motor 13 is started, the motor 13 drives the transmission shaft 12 to rotate ninety degrees, the transmission shaft 12 rotates and drives the square rod 30 to rotate ninety degrees, the square rod 30 rotates and drives the filter element 28 and the square hole rotating plate 29 to rotate ninety degrees, the filter element 28 rotates and drives the drain pipe 24 at the top of the filter element 28 to rotate ninety degrees, the drain pipe 24 rotates and drives the perforated sealing plate 17 to rotate ninety degrees, so that the perforated sealing plate 17 is communicated with the first connecting pipe 5, meanwhile, the drain pipe 24 rotates and drives the two connecting rods 19 to rotate, so that the connecting rods 19 drive the sealing plate 18 to plug the through holes of the purified water discharge pipe 3 and the water inlet pipe 7, the sealing plate 18 and the perforated sealing plate 17 are both clamped by the arc-shaped clamping plates 26, so that the sealing performance is stronger, at the time, the residual water in the sealing shell 1 is discharged from the through holes 41 at the bottom of the sealing shell 1, and the backwashing water is permeated from the inside of the filter element 28, and the filter element 28 and the filter plate 22 are backwashed, and the opening on the bottom sealing shell 21 is opened, so that the impurities can be rapidly discharged.
Wherein, in order to realize the purpose sealed and discharged sewage, this device adopts following technical scheme to realize: the sealing mechanism comprises a supporting base 35, the supporting base 35 is fixedly connected with a square rod 30, a connecting arm 36 is arranged on one side of the supporting base 35, the supporting base 35 is movably connected with the connecting arm 36 through a rotating shaft, a support 31 is fixedly connected on one side of the connecting arm 36, a connecting shaft 40 is arranged at the bottom of the support 31, two ends of the connecting shaft 40 are connected with two side walls of the support 31 through waterproof bearings, a rubber ball 32 is fixedly sleeved outside the connecting shaft 40, a fixing base 42 is fixedly connected on one side of the connecting arm 36, an expansion rod 37 is arranged on one side of the fixing base 42, the bottom ends of the fixing base 42 and the expansion rod 37 are movably connected through the rotating shaft, a spring 38 is arranged inside the expansion rod 37, a connecting base 39 is arranged at the top end of the expansion rod 37, the expansion rod 37 is movably connected with the connecting base 39 through the rotating shaft, and a supporting block 33 is fixedly connected to the top of the connecting base 39, the supporting block 33 is fixedly connected with the square rod 30, the bottom of the sealing shell 1 is provided with a through hole 41, the through hole 41 is in contact with the rubber ball 32, under the normal use condition, the rubber ball 32 is blocked at the top of the through hole 41 and is pressed by the spring 38 in the telescopic rod 37, so that the connecting arm 36 and the bracket 31 are pressed downwards, the bracket 31 presses the rubber ball 32 downwards, the rubber ball 32 seals the through hole 41, when sewage needs to be discharged and impurities in backwashing need to be discharged, the square rod 30 rotates ninety degrees to drive the supporting base 35 to rotate ninety degrees, the supporting base 35 rotates to drive the connecting arm 36 to rotate ninety degrees, the connecting arm 36 rotates to drive the bracket 31 to rotate ninety degrees, so that the bracket 31 drives the connecting shaft 40 and the rubber ball 32 to rotate, at the moment, the rubber ball 32 is moved away from the top of the through hole 41, the telescopic rod 37 compresses, the spring 38 in the telescopic rod compresses, and the rubber ball 32 is arc-shaped, when the rubber ball 32 is removed from the top of the through hole 41, the rubber ball 32 can be removed along with the rotation of the connecting shaft 40, and after the removal, the rubber ball 32 does not need to rotate and slides on the bottom of the sealing shell 1;
wherein, in order to realize the purpose of fixed filter plate 22, this device adopts following technical scheme to realize: the outer sides of the end cover 20 and the bottom sealing shell 21 are fixedly connected with a plurality of clamping plates 23, the inner side of the sealing shell 1 is provided with a plurality of clamping grooves 25, the clamping plates 23 are in contact with the inner side walls of the clamping grooves 25, the end cover 20 is fixed at the top of the filter plate 22 through threads in a rotating mode, meanwhile, the drain pipe 24 penetrates through the end cover 20 and is connected with the filter element 28 through threads, and when the filter plate 22 is placed in the sealing shell 1, the clamping plates 23 are clamped in the clamping grooves 25;
wherein, in order to realize the purpose of quick blowdown, this device adopts following technical scheme to realize: a square hole rotating plate 29 is arranged inside the bottom sealing shell 21, the square hole rotating plate 29 is connected with the bottom sealing shell 21 through a waterproof bearing, a top plate 34 is fixedly connected to the top of the bottom sealing shell 21, and after the filter element 28 rotates with the square hole rotating plate 29, a through hole in the top of the bottom sealing shell 21 is opened to achieve the purpose of rapid pollution discharge;
wherein, in order to realize the purpose of supporting, this device adopts following technical scheme to realize: the bottom of the filter element 28 is buckled with the inner side hole of the square hole rotating plate 29, a plurality of support rods 27 are fixedly connected inside the filter element 28, and the support rods 27 play a supporting role to prevent the filter element 28 from being soft and incapable of rotating;
wherein, in order to realize the purpose of fixed seal shell 1, this device adopts following technical scheme to realize: 1 one side fixedly connected with inlet tube 7 of sealed shell, 1 opposite side fixedly connected with water purification delivery pipe 3 of sealed shell, 3 one side fixedly connected with water tanks 2 of water purification delivery pipe, 1 outside fixed cover of sealed shell is equipped with two support frames 8, support frame 8 and 2 fixed connection of water tank, 8 one side fixedly connected with of support frame connect bottom plate 14, connect bottom plate 14 and 13 bottom fixed connection of motor, with sealed shell 1 through 8 fixed mounting of support frame in 2 one sides of water tank, connect bottom plate 14 supportable motor 13.
Wherein, in order to realize the purpose of collecting sewage, this device adopts following technical scheme to realize: 1 bottom fixedly connected with delivery pipe 15 of sealed shell, 15 one end fixedly connected with of delivery pipe gathers dirty jar 16, gather dirty jar 16 and 2 fixed connection of water tank, gather dirty jar 16 bottom fixedly connected with blow off pipe 6, sewage flows into in the delivery pipe 15 from through-hole 41, flows into from delivery pipe 15 again and gathers dirty jar 16 interior storage, and the accessible blow off pipe 6 is discharged at last.
The using process of the invention is as follows: when the invention is used, the sealing shell 1 is fixedly arranged on one side of the water tank 2 through the support frame 8, the connecting bottom plate 14 can support the motor 13, the end cover 20 is rotated and fixed on the top of the filter plate 22 through threads, the drain pipe 24 penetrates through the end cover 20 and is connected with the filter element 28 through threads, when the filter plate 22 is placed in the sealing shell 1, the clamping plate 23 is clamped in the clamping groove 25, under the normal use condition, the rubber ball 32 is blocked at the top of the through hole 41 and is pressed by the spring 38 in the telescopic rod 37, the connecting arm 36 and the bracket 31 are pressed downwards, the bracket 31 presses the rubber ball 32 downwards, the rubber ball 32 seals the through hole 41, when sewage needs to be discharged and impurities need to be back-washed, the square rod 30 rotates ninety degrees to drive the support base 35 to rotate ninety degrees, the support base 35 rotates to drive the connecting arm 36 to rotate ninety degrees, the connecting arm 36 rotates to drive the bracket 31 to rotate ninety degrees, the bracket 31 drives the connecting shaft 40 and the rubber ball 32 to rotate, at the moment, the rubber ball 32 is moved away from the top of the through hole 41, the telescopic rod 37 is compressed, the spring 38 therein is compressed, because the rubber ball 32 is arc-shaped, when the rubber ball 32 is moved away from the top of the through hole 41, the rubber ball 32 is moved out along with the rotation of the connecting shaft 40, after the rubber ball 32 is moved out, and slides at the bottom of the sealing shell 1, when the backwashing is needed, the motor 13 is started, the motor 13 drives the transmission shaft 12 to rotate ninety degrees, the transmission shaft 12 rotates and drives the square rod 30 to rotate ninety degrees, the square rod 30 rotates and drives the filter element 28 and the square hole rotating plate 29 to rotate ninety degrees, after the filter element 28 drives the square hole rotating plate 29 to rotate, the top opening of the bottom sealing shell 21 is opened for achieving the purpose of rapid sewage discharge, when the filter element 28 rotates, the drain pipe 24 at the top of the filter element 28 rotates and drives the perforated sealing plate 17 to rotate ninety degrees, make foraminiferous sealing plate 17 communicate with first connecting pipe 5 mutually, drain pipe 24 drives two connecting rods 19 when rotating simultaneously and rotates, make connecting rod 19 stop up the opening of water purification delivery pipe 3 and 7, sealing plate 18 and foraminiferous sealing plate 17 all are blocked by arc cardboard 26, make its leakproofness stronger, remaining water in the sealed shell 1 discharges from the through-hole 41 of sealed shell 1 bottom this moment, the water of back flush outwards permeates from the filter core 28, and back flush to filter core 28 and filter plate 22, the opening on the sealed shell 21 of bottom is opened simultaneously, make impurity can discharge rapidly, sewage flows into in delivery pipe 15 from through-hole 41, flow into in the dirt collecting tank 16 from delivery pipe 15 again and store, discharge 6 discharge of accessible blow off pipe at last.
